Konstantin Andreevich Morshchinin ( May 3 [16], 1904 , the village of Grigoripolis , Labinsky department , Kuban region , Russian Empire (now - the village of Grigoropolis, Novoaleksandrovsky district , Stavropol Territory , Russian Federation ) - January 19, 1973 , Ordzhonikidze , North Ossetian Autonomous Soviet Socialist Republic , RSFSR ) - Soviet party and statesman. The first secretary of the Penza regional committee and city committee of the CPSU (b) (1942-1949).

Biography
From the age of 12 he worked as a shepherd , farm laborer, laborer.
Member of the CPSU (b) - CPSU since 1926 .
Since 1925, at the Komsomol , economic and party work. He was the chairman of the collective farm , the head of the political department of the Novo-Shulba MTS ( Kazak Autonomous Soviet Socialist Republic ), the secretary of the district committee of the CPSU (b).
From 1939 to 1942 - Secretary of the Altai Regional Committee of the CPSU (b). From June 1942 to February 1949 - First Secretary of the Penza Oblast and City Committees of the CPSU (B.).
He was elected deputy of the Supreme Soviet of the USSR of the 2nd convocation ( 1946–1950 ).
Since 1950, on party and economic work in the North Caucasus .
In 1950-1951 , he was authorized by the Council for Collective Farm Affairs under the Council of Ministers of the USSR for the North Ossetian Autonomous Soviet Socialist Republic .
Interesting Facts
During the years of work of Konstantin Morshchinin, First Secretary of the Penza Regional Committee and the City Committee of the CPSU (B.) (1942-1949), the position of Secretary of the Penza Regional Committee for Ideology in 1945-1948. occupied by Konstantin Chernenko , future Secretary General of the CPSU Central Committee .
Awards and titles
He was awarded the Order of the Red Banner of Labor (1942).
